From 7807fafa52b990abb321f1212416c71e64523ecb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Ingo Molnar Date: Tue, 25 Nov 2008 08:44:24 +0100 Subject: [PATCH] lockdep: fix unused function warning in kernel/lockdep.c MIME-Version: 1.0 Content-Type: text/plain; charset=UTF-8 Content-Transfer-Encoding: 8bit Impact: fix build warning this warning: kernel/lockdep.c:584: warning: ‘print_lock_dependencies’ defined but not used triggers because print_lock_dependencies() is only used if both CONFIG_TRACE_IRQFLAGS and CONFIG_PROVE_LOCKING are enabled. But adding #ifdefs is not an option here - it would spread out to 4-5 other helper functions and uglify the file. So mark this function as __used - it's static and the compiler can eliminate it just fine.
